<p>The Orquestra de Sao Paulo, conducted by <a href="http://www.cami.com/?webid=1950">Kazem Abdullah</a>, delivered a stunning performance of classical music infused with Brazilian flavor last night in Bethesda. </p>
<p>Not only was the music captivating, it also conjured mental images of epic movie scenes &#8212; from the escape through the Swiss Alps after a bank heist, to a dramatic chase sequence in a Scorsese film.  The only thing more impressive than the vivid music was the conductor himself.   The 29-year-old Abdullah was exacting at culling the perfect sound and notes from each instrument and player.  The most seasoned classical music conductor would have been impressed by Kazem’s command of the baton. <span id="more-1021"></span></p>
<p>That Abdullah (like us) most likely grew up watching MTV makes his presence at center-stage even more amazing.   DC on a Dime has not seen a conductor so young, accomplished, and inspiring as this one.  It appears that the era of change extends beyond politics, to now include classical music.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<h4>Weekly Marine Corps Performances Throughout Summer</h4>
<p><img class="size-full wp-image-819 alignnone" title="Marines" src="http://www.dconadime.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/07/Marines.bmp" alt="Marines" /></p>
<p>Every Friday, through August 28, the United States Marines Corps will hold a one hour and fifteen minute performance of music and precision marching at the Marine Barracks, in Washington D.C.  The Evening Parade features &#8220;The President&#8217;s Own&#8221; Marine Band, &#8220;The Commandant&#8217;s Own&#8221; Marine Drum and Bugle Corps, the Marine Corps Color Guard, the Marine Corps Silent Drill Platoon, Ceremonial Marchers, and the official mascot of Marine Barracks Washington.</p>
<p>The ceremony will begin at 8:45 pm, with a concert by the U. S. Marine Band, but guests with reserved seats should arrive by 8pm.  After 8:15 pm, guests without reservations, waiting outside the main gates, will be offered unclaimed seats. </p>
<p>For more information go <a href="http://www.mbw.usmc.mil/parade_eveningdefault.asp">here</a>.  You may also call (202) 433-6060 to hear a recorded message.</p>
<p><strong>Time</strong>:  Friday, 8:45 pm &#8211; 10:15 pm  (This week&#8217;s performance will be held on Thursday, July 2).</p>
<p><strong>Location</strong>:  <span style="font-size: small; font-family: Times New Roman, Times, serif;">Marine Barracks Washington, 8th and &#8220;I&#8221; Streets, SE</span></p>
<p><strong>Cost</strong>:  This event is free.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<h3>The DC Caribbean Carnival Is This Weekend</h3>
<p> </p>
<p> <img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-752" title="DC Carnival" src="http://www.dconadime.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/06/DC-Carnival.jpg" alt="DC Carnival" width="427" height="456" /></p>
<p>Calling all people from Barbados, Jamaica, Puerto Rico, Trinidad and Tobago, the Virgin Islands, and everywhere in between &#8211; the annual DC Caribbean Carnival is happening this weekend. </p>
<p>Hands-down one of the most fun events of the year, DC on a Dime looks forward to it each and every year, even the year organizers moved the parade from Georgia Ave. to Pennsylvania Ave., which was  ill-conceived, but fun no less. </p>
<p>Of course, you don&#8217;t have to hail from the islands to enjoy Carnival.  (I&#8217;m from Ohio, but one of my best friends is a Trini).  It has it all:  authentic Carribbean food, live music, <a href="http://images.google.com/images?hl=en&amp;q=Caribbean+Carnival&amp;um=1&amp;ie=UTF-8&amp;ei=ATNBSsXEEovuMqLVodgI&amp;sa=X&amp;oi=image_result_group&amp;resnum=4&amp;ct=title">colorful costumes</a>, and random acts of craziness!  What&#8217;s not to like?</p>
<p>The festivities begin at 11 am, on June 27, with the parade along Georgia Ave. from Missouri Ave. to Barry Place. </p>
<p>Following the parade, there will be an outdoor festival at <a href="http://maps.google.com/maps?hl=en&amp;q=2500+Georgia+Ave+NW,+Washington,+DC+20001&amp;ie=UTF8&amp;split=0&amp;gl=us&amp;ei=LjZBSoHEA5imNZbItPoD&amp;sll=38.922711,-77.022938&amp;sspn=0.006295,0.006295&amp;sig2=UMyb07OdyML7hWXpHETzqA&amp;cd=1&amp;cid=38922711,-77022938,15891490834950853918&amp;li=lmd">Banneker Recreation Park</a> (across from Howard University), also on Georgia Ave.  There you will find all your Caribbean food favorites:  ackee and saltfish, meat patties, jerk everything, roti, and much more. </p>
<p>Visit the Caribbean Carnival <a href="http://www.dccaribbeancarnival.org/">website</a> for additional details, then grab a friend and head to Carnival, DC style.</p>
